#1f63dd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#1f63dd is composed of 12.2% red, 38.8% green and 86.7%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 86% cyan, 55.2% magenta, 0% yellow and 13.3% black. It has a hue angle of 218.5 degrees, a saturation of 75.4% and a lightness of 49.4%. #1f63dd color hex could be obtained by blending #3ec6ff with #0000bb. Closest websafe color is: #3366cc.

#1f63dd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#1f63dd has RGB values of R:31, G:99, B:221 and CMYK values of C:0.86, M:0.55, Y:0, K:0.13. Its decimal value is 2057181.
